About the surrounding area of Chalet VivantThe Chamonix Valley has one of the most spectacular skiing terrains in Europe and the Les Grands Montets ski slopes are world renowned.
Chalet Vivant is in the ideal location to make the most of this extraordinary area.
Les Grands Montets has three distinctive zones, the lower mountain area between Argentière Village and the main station of Lognan at 1972m, the mixed alpine terrain from Lognan to Borchard at 2765m and the steeper alpine terrain which includes the Argentière glacier up to 3275m.
Much of the area is above the tree line with the upper skiing areas located on a glacier, accessed by a second cable car. The view from the top lift station is breath-taking with spectacular views of the Argentière glacier and over towards Mont Dolent.
There are 8 main lifts with 2 gondolas, 2 cable cars and 4 chair lifts.
Thrill seekers and expert skiers frequent the Chamonix terrain in search of formidable pistes and Les Grands Montets has the reputation of one of the best off-piste ski areas in the Alps
However, Chamonix also offers novice and intermediate skiers some wonderful training slopes. Les Houches is perfect for beginners with its large upper plateau.
Overall the valley is 16km long and 2km wide with the Mont Blanc ski pass covering the resorts of Argentière and Les Houches, as well as the resorts of Megeve and Verbier in Switzerland.
Chamonix is a fully functioning all year round resort. Les Grands Montets offers fabulous scenery, stunning landscapes, ice-falls in the Chamonix Valley, waterfalls and many paths to explore on foot or mountain bike making the area a wonderful place to see throughout the year. There are many attractions to enjoy including Step into the Void (Aiguille du Midi Skywalk) a glass room suspended 12,604 feet (3,842 meters) high on the summit of Aiguille du Midi Mountain. Reinforced by strong steel and set on the edge of a steep cliff, the transparent box offers unobstructed views of Europe’s highest peaks, with nothing but air below.

Chamonix is often preceded by its own reputation. As one of the most famous ski resorts in the world, it has visitors travelling from all corners of the world to experience the epic runs year after year. The Chamonix town centre, also known as Chamonix-Mont-Blanc, is an endlessly inviting little city with enough going on to entertain skiers and non-skiers alike for weeks on end. For those travelling from the UK, it is fabulously easy to reach. You can drive straight from Calais by motorway and be set up in a gorgeous chalet in less than half a day.
The Chamonix Valley encompasses five main ski areas on four different mountains (with easy transfers in between). You can get yourself a single-resort lift pass or one that encompasses the whole valley. If you go with the latter option you’ll even have access to the Italian side of the valley in Courmayeur. The wider area encompasses 106 pistes at up to 3842m altitude and unparalleled off-piste runs.
Most of Chamonix’s ski areas are best suited to those who already feel at home on a pair of skis. Beginners definitely won’t get as much out of this valley as those who are comfortable tackling a black run. But that’s not saying Chamonix is unromantic by any means. There is incredible scenery for everyone to enjoy, from non-skiers to experts, and nature lovers will fall in love with the Chamonix in summer too. Ski season, however, often lasts until mid-March.

Kids
Best Suited For: All AgesChamonix is an excellent ski resort with slopes for all levels of skiers and the kids are really well catered for.
There are several ski schools that specialise in teaching children from the age of 3. Children can be signed up for half or full days with upgrades available to include childcare before or after the lesson and lunch if required. There are also nursery facilities and children’s clubs for fun activities. Chamonix offers plenty of other activities for children that do not ski and for children under the age of 3. Babies and toddlers can get a taste for some downhill action on the small slopes in Chamonix with free slopes behind the tennis court and next to the cross-country tracks. Sledges can be taken onto dedicated slopes at Les Planards or at the top of Prarion in Les Houches. Many of the ski hire shops will sell or rent sledges.
For the ultimate treat why not take the kids for a husky ride. Every Wednesday, subject to snow conditions, you can learn to drive your own sled from 8 years old or enjoy the ride as a passenger from any age. This is a really popular attraction so do book in advance to avoid disappointment
Paret sledging is another fabulous, thrilling adventure in traditional wooden sledges with one runner. Children aged 12 and above and adults brave enough, can take part from the upper slopes of Grands Montets. Older kids can take part in a Deluxe Igloo and Fondue Adventure, riding a 3km sledging track and hiking in snowshoes to a real snow igloo for a traditional cheese fondue.
Chamonix’s Alpine Coaster is great fun. Children can ride the luge along the 1300m track at the bottom of the Les Planards beginner ski area in the town centre. Children can ride from 3 years old and unaccompanied from 7 years old.
Another unique day out is to discover France’s largest glacier. It’s a real fun day to take the red cog Montenvers train up the side of the mountain to the historic station at the top, here you will find yourself immersed in a world of ice. The train leaves from the centre of Chamonix, behind the main SNF train station and takes 20 minutes to the top. Here there are jaw dropping views of the Mer de Glace glacier. Don’t miss the ice cave which is carved into the glacier or the glaciorium and crystal gallery.
Chamonix has plenty of indoor activities too. You could check out the sports centre for ice skating and a swimming pool with a fun zone including slides, rapids and massaging jets. Or maybe discover the history of the Chamonix valley at the Alpine Museum, the budding pioneers can learn about beginnings of mountaineering and the first ascent of Mont Blanc. If it’s time to just relax why not enjoy the latest blockbuster at Chamonix’s multiscreen cinema, the Cinema Vox, many of the films in English.
